| The city of Fuyang lies on the Central Plains of China. A third-tier city in Anhui province, Fuyang is a center for agriculture. Its population is large, yet it has not developed as quickly as other cities in China. In the 1880’s, Hudson Taylor’s China Inland Mission arrived in the city, planting the roots of the gospel. Today, there are still house churches in Fuyang. This month, we will spend time praying for their needs and challenges. Will you join us in praying for Fuyang this month? |
| This Week’s Prayer Guide May 31 – This month, we are praying for the city of Fuyang, an inland city located in the northwestern border of the Anhui province. Pray that the gospel can take root in this city and extend its reach far and wide. June 1 – Fuyang, being a city in central China, doesn’t neatly fit the definition of a northern or a southern city. “It’s quite marginal in that sense, with a certain inclusiveness.” Please pray that the mix of cultures can be fertile ground for the gospel. June 2 – Being a mostly agricultural city with relatively little manufacturing, Fuyang is not an economically well-developed city. Nevertheless, may the Lord never overlook this city and have mercy on its 9 million inhabitants. June 3 – Being a less developed city, not many highly educated people choose to stay in Fuyang, thereby depriving the city of talents and development opportunities. Please pray that the people of Fuyang will develop a love for their hometown and work for the good of the city of their city. June 4 – Wheat is a main agricultural product in Fuyang because the Huai River runs through the region. May the agricultural identity of the region help its people connect and understand the many agricultural parables in Jesus’ teaching. June 5 – Early evangelism in Fuyang often came from preachers in nearby Henan, many of them were part of rural house churches like Watchman Nee’s Little Flock. Fundamentalist and moralistic teachings were quite common in that generation of revival. May the Lord refine his church in Fuyang and let the beauty of the gospel shine through even imperfect teachings. June 6 – The older generation of Christians in Fuyang had a passion for evangelism and left behind beautiful testimonies, may the new generations of Christians carry on the banner of faithfulness as they face a new round of persecution. |
